Most BuildBeat tasks are driven by external command line
programs. This means that BuildBeat must be able to find
the desired command line program either from the environment's
PATH, or from a specific location on the file system.
In some cases, you may wish to use different versions of the
command line program in different places. Thus, BuildBeat provides
a convenient way of configuring default settings for each task.
The defaults can then be overriden on a case-by-case basis.
